Ensuring a Smooth Flow

One of the most important reasons to clean your pipes is to prevent clogs and blockages. Substances such as grease, soap scum, mineral deposits, and hair can accumulate inside.

Consequently, this can narrow the passageway and cause backups. A routine cleanup will help to clear the obstructions.

In older plumbing systems, pipes can develop rust and corrosion over time. These issues affect water quality and can lead to pipe failure. Furthermore, it can enhance water flow and prevent strain on your pumps and appliances. Finally, maintaining the pipes ensures good water quality. When your pipes are dirty or corroded, they can introduce impurities into your home or business's water supply. Regular maintenance ensures your water is clean, healthy, and ready for consumption.

As a property owner, you can perform some maintenance yourself. However, you'll also need a professional to check your property's pipes and conduct a deep clean. Regular cleaning is an essential part of plumbing system maintenance.
